Kilograms to grains formula

Kilograms to grains formula

Use the formula below to convert any value from kilograms to grains:

grains = kilograms × 15432.358352941

To convert from kilograms to grain, you just need to multiply the value in kilograms by 15432.358352941. (It is called the conversion factor)

Definition of Kilogram

A kilogram is the base unit of mass in the International System of Units (SI) and is defined as the mass of the International Prototype of the Kilogram, a platinum-iridium cylinder kept at the International Bureau of Weights and Measures. The kilogram is abbreviated as "kg".

Kilograms are commonly used to measure the mass of various objects, such as:

The weight of a person is often expressed in kilograms. The mass of ingredients and portions of food are often expressed in kilograms.
The mass of raw materials and finished products are often expressed in kilograms, such as in the manufacturing industry.

Kilograms are used to express the mass of objects in various scientific and engineering fields, such as in physics and mechanics.

Overall, the kilogram is a fundamental unit of measurement used to express mass in many different contexts and applications.
